World Superbike was born from one of motorcycling’s most powerful ideas: race machines should still carry the bloodline of motorcycles people could recognize, buy, tune, and dream of owning. From the first championship season in 1988 to the modern battles of Ducati, Kawasaki, Yamaha, BMW, Honda, Aprilia, Suzuki, and Bimota, the series turned production-derived superbikes into global racing icons.Production Racers tells the fact-based story of the FIM Superbike World Championship through the manufacturers, riders, circuits, machines, and regulations that shaped it. It follows Fred Merkel and Honda’s first crown, Ducati’s rise through the 851, 888, 916, 999, 1098R, and Panigale V4 R, the eras of Carl Fogarty, Troy Bayliss, Colin Edwards, Max Biaggi, Jonathan Rea, Toprak Razgatlıoğlu, Álvaro Bautista, and many others. It traces the battles between V-twins, V-fours, inline-fours, homologation specials, privateer grit, control tyres, electronics, rev limits, and the constant pressure to connect racing glory with showroom desire.This is the story of the championship that made road bikes heroic: a world of factory wars, national pride, brutal circuits, technical arguments, and motorcycles that became famous because they won where it mattered most—on the track.Trademark DisclaimerThis book is an independent, unofficial work and is not authorized, sponsored, endorsed, or approved by the FIM, WorldSBK, Ducati, Honda, Kawasaki, Yamaha, Suzuki, Aprilia, BMW, Bimota, Pirelli, or any other motorcycle manufacturer, racing organization, team, sponsor, circuit, or rights holder mentioned within.
